Investing for Financial Storms with Mark Spitznagel, Founder & Chief Investment Officer, Universa Investments.
Moderated by William Cohan, Bestselling Author & Founding Partner, Puck.
SALT New York is a global thought leadership and networking forum at the intersection of finance, technology and public policy. Over the course of three days, leading investors, creators and thinkers will take the stage in support of SALT's mission: empowering big ideas.
